3 killed, 8 wounded in Chicago shootings during 3-hour span

Published June 10, 2018

Associated Press

Chicago police say at least 11 people were shot, including three who died, in a three-hour span on the city's South and West sides.

Police say six people were shot in the West Woodlawn neighborhood around 1 a.m. Sunday. One of them, a 39-year-old man, died.

The other five were 24- and 21-year-old men who suffered leg wounds, a 21-year-old man grazed in the head, a 24-year-old woman shot in an arm, and a 19-year-old man shot in the back.

The Chicago Sun-Times reports that the other people killed Sunday were a 29-year-old man who was shot by someone who walked up to him while he was sitting in a vehicle and a 24-year-old man who was shot multiple times by someone in a passing car.
